Everyone's turns out looking like chome...before they start their quad. Stainless will start to change colors when it builds up heat. It usually turns blue or a goldish color

what about a cermic coated header is it worth it

Yes it is. Keeps the temps down and exhaust velocity up and comes in a variety of colors/finishes. I'm having my header redone in ceramic chrome. Almost chrome-like reflectivity and doesn't change colors on you. Think of it like powdercoat for exhaust.

on my hybrid i had my header and muffler ceramic coated. its held up well so far. i got everything done in a flat ceramic black, and my canister in a flat blue. the ceramic colors other than black dont match powder colors, though, so if you go for a match you probably wont get it. my blue doesnt match my frame, but its close
